iPhone хранит изображения удаленного сервера - PullRequest
1 голос
/ 23 декабря 2009

Согласно паре различных публикаций здесь на SO "хранение изображений в базе данных определенно не рекомендуется Apple, файловая система на самом деле очень хорошо находит файлы (в данном случае изображения) на диске, что делает его лучшим решение для сохранения изображений. " текст ссылки

В настоящее время я получаю данные из удаленной базы данных, используя PHP / MySQL и JSON. Как мне получить изображения, которые в настоящее время имеют форму http://remoteserver.com/myImage.png", и сохранить их в файловой системе моего приложения, чтобы их можно было просматривать без подключения к Интернету?

Спасибо за чтение и спасибо за ваше время.

1 Ответ

3 голосов
/ 23 декабря 2009

Вы можете загрузить изображения, используя класс NSURLConnection. Следуя примеру в документации, вы можете сохранить NSMutableData в файл, используя метод - (BOOL)writeToFile:(NSString *)path atomically:(BOOL)flag.

Подробнее см. на этой странице в документации для разработчиков Apple .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...